Herceg Novi Bus Station Project Nears Implementation
The Mayor of Herceg Novi, Stevan Katić, has announced that the project for the new bus station in the city is nearing its implementation phase. He stated that the necessary project documentation has been completed.
In addition to the bus station, Katić also provided an update on the Olympic swimming pool project. He confirmed that the design documentation for the pool has been finalized. The city is now anticipating the commencement of the pool's construction, marking progress on key infrastructure developments for Herceg Novi.
